引言:身份验证的必要性

    大家好,今天我们来聊聊一个很热的话题——区块链和身份验证的关系。你有没有想过,每次登录网站,输入用户名和密码时,有没有可能这些信息被人盗取?身份验证在我们的生活中随处可见,尤其是社交媒体、网银、电子邮件等。如果有人能轻易获取你的身份信息,那你的个人隐私就险些不保了。所以,身份验证的重要性不言而喻,而在这其中,区块链技术的应用则为我们提供了更安全、更高效的解决方案。

    什么是区块链?

    先不急,我想给大家简单介绍一下区块链。区块链其实就是一个分布式账本技术 (Distributed Ledger Technology, DLT),你可以把它想象成一个巨大的数据库,这个数据库是由很多电脑共同维护的,而不是集中在某一个地方。这就意味着,数据一旦被写入区块链,就很难被更改或者删除,甚至连黑客也无法轻易篡改。

    区块链的典型特征包括去中心化、透明性、安全性和可追溯性,这些特征都让它在身份验证领域显得格外有用。

    身份验证的现状

    目前,大部分身份验证机制依赖于中心化的服务器。比如,你在注册一个新账户时,网站会把你输入的信息存储在他们的数据库中。这就形成了一个单点故障的风险。如果这个数据库被黑客攻击,用户的个人信息就可能会泄露,造成很大的损失。

    此外,很多用户在互联网上使用相似的密码,为了方便记忆,常常在多个平台上重复使用同一个密码。这不就是给黑客送一个大红利吗?所以,传统的身份验证方法真的有很多不足之处,这就给了区块链一个很好的机会。

    区块链如何改进身份验证

    你知道吗,区块链其实可以用来创建一个去中心化的身份认证系统。通过它,我们可以实现用户在不透露具体信息的情况下验证身份。比如,你可以通过区块链证明你是某个银行的用户,而不需要向他们提供你的身份证号或其他敏感信息。这就解决了隐私泄露的问题。

    区块链可以让用户拥有自己的身份数据,用户可以决定哪些信息可以被共享,哪些信息是私密的。比如,在申请工作的时候,你可能需要证明自己有没有获得某种资格证书,区块链可以直接验证这个信息,而无需让雇主直接访问你的各种个人资料。

    去中心化身份 (DID)

    说到去中心化身份(Decentralized Identity, DID),这也是区块链在身份验证方面的重要应用。通过DID,用户可以在不同的服务中使用同一个身份,而不需要反复注册。比如,你在社交媒体、购物网站和网银上都可以用同一套身份信息,只要你有了一个去中心化的身份,注册的过程可以简化得多。

    当然,去中心化身份的一个关键点就是加密技术。用户的身份信息是加密存储的,即使数据在传输过程中被窃取,黑客也无法解密。而且,用户可以随时更新自己的身份信息,比如换掉旧的联系方式。这样一来,即使你的信息被盗,盗贼也无法获取到有效的身份数据。

    实际案例分析

    现在,我们来看看一些实际应用案例。最近有一家公司推出了一种区块链驱动的身份验证解决方案,他们与政府合作,为难民提供数字身份。这些难民没有官方身份证明,但通过区块链,他们可以获得一个数字身份,从而能够申请工作、开设银行账户,甚至享受医疗服务。

    这个案例不仅可以帮助难民重新融入社会,也能提高整个系统的透明度,避免身份欺诈。而且,所有交易都可以追溯,减少了腐败的空间。想想,如果没有区块链,这种可能性几乎是零,因为传统系统根本不可能做到这一点。

    展望未来:区块链身份验证的趋势

    随着技术的发展,区块链在身份验证方面的应用也在不断增强。未来,我们可能会看到更多的企业和政府机构采用这种技术来提升安全性和效率。一些金融机构已经开始使用区块链来验证客户身份,这样不仅节省了时间,也大大降低了成本。

    此外,随着用户对个人隐私关注度的提升,去中心化身份的需求也越来越强烈。传统的身份验证方式显然已经无法满足现代人的需求。随着人们对区块链的接受程度提高,我们很可能会看到越来越多的应用场景出现,像智能合约这样的技术也会为身份验证提供更多可能性。

    结尾:关于身份验证的思考

    身份验证是个重要的话题,关系到每个人的隐私和安全。区块链提供了新的视角和方案,让我们在安全性和隐私保护之间找到一个平衡点。所以,以后在保护自己的个人信息时,区块链可能会是你最好的朋友。

    当然,技术再好也不可能解决所有问题,最终的执行和人性的考量也是至关重要的。我们还需要持续关注这个领域的发展,以便更好地保护自己的身份信息。希望大家都能在这个快速变化的数字世界中,找到属于自己的“身份”。